L'API privata della mia azienda come My Portfolio

6

Quindi ho sviluppato un'API per l'azienda per cui lavoro per un anno. Recentemente, ho intenzione di trasferirmi in un altro posto di lavoro e ho fatto un'intervista con il reclutatore.

Ha chiesto di vedere la mia pagina GitHub per la revisione del codice. Per dirti la verità, sono ancora un debuttante (l'API che ho menzionato prima è il mio primo lavoro professionale in programmazione) quindi la mia pagina GitHub è dominata da progetti di hobby (app per lo più non completate tristemente).

Esiste un modo etico di mostrarle l'API che ho sviluppato perché è il mio magnum opus finora? Dovrei semplicemente mostrarla anche se si tratta di un progetto privato?

    
posta Da Noob 07.06.2017 - 15:30
fonte

3 risposte

10

Quell'API appartiene al tuo datore di lavoro, non tu. Se lo hai dimostrato a un altro potenziale datore di lavoro, o persino a un reclutatore, diresti loro che non ci si può fidare di non condividere il lavoro che non ti appartiene.

Non importa che tu abbia solo progetti incompleti su GitHub. Mostrano ancora le tue capacità di codifica e dimostrano che sei abbastanza interessato alla programmazione per creare il tuo lavoro. Dovrebbero anche mostrare come hai esplorato nuove idee e imparato nuove cose nel tempo. È un lavoro di hobby: non sei pagato per farlo, quindi un recruiter decente capirà perché non sono finiti. Non essere sprezzante dei tuoi risultati.

Ovviamente puoi parlare delle tecnologie che hai usato al lavoro, di ciò che hai imparato durante l'anno, ecc. Basta fare attenzione per quanto riguarda le specifiche di ciò che fa e come lo fa, e non mostrare il codice senza permesso.

    
risposta data 07.06.2017 - 16:21
fonte
8

Assolutamente no, a meno che quella "API privata" non abbia una qualche forma di licenza che puoi rispettare. Se lo hai scritto per loro, è quasi sicuramente la loro proprietà intellettuale (suppongo che questo possa variare a seconda di dove sei, ma è improbabile che lo sia).

Se lo mostri, potresti essere responsabile per violazione di NDA o altre possibili azioni legali dal tuo attuale datore di lavoro.

Invece, parlerei con il reclutatore di questa situazione, forse cercherò di finire uno dei progetti di hobbistica, e poi cercherò di intervistare bene. Ti garantisco che non sei l'unico candidato con la maggior parte del loro lavoro dietro una proprietà aziendale.

    
risposta data 07.06.2017 - 15:59
fonte
5

Fondamentalmente, l'API che hai sviluppato non è tua; è per la compagnia con cui sei assunto, e per il potere della NDA, non puoi.

Supponiamo che tu abbia detto al tuo nuovo datore di lavoro che non puoi mostrarli, dando alla NDA una ragione, e hanno insistito per vedere l'API che hai sviluppato per loro, è un grande pericolo che la compagnia con cui stai intervistando è un ombreggiato e potresti non voler lavorare con loro, anche se l'offerta è molto lucrativa.

Continua a cercare.

    
risposta data 08.06.2017 - 01:31
fonte

Leggi altre domande sui tag